As the project manager of NASA's Ingenuity Mars Helicopter, Aung has propelled humanity into a new era of extraterrestrial exploration, redefining the possibilities of aerial mobility on celestial bodies.

Aung's journey to the forefront of aerospace innovation is a testament to her unparalleled expertise and unwavering determination. With a background in aerospace engineering from the Massachusetts Institute of Technology (MIT) and a Ph.D. from Stanford University, she honed her skills at NASA's Jet Propulsion Laboratory (JPL), where she undertook a series of increasingly challenging roles.

Her pivotal role in the Mars Helicopter project exemplifies her capacity to push the boundaries of conventional thinking. Tasked with designing and executing the first powered flight on another planet, Aung navigated a myriad of technical challenges with grace and precision. From engineering a lightweight yet robust airframe to developing autonomous navigation systems capable of operating in the Martian atmosphere, her meticulous attention to detail paved the way for a historic achievement that captured the world's imagination.
